Vaxxas completes enrolment for needle-free vaccine patch trial
Brisbane biotechnology company Vaxxas has completed enrolment for testing a needle-free vaccine patch against avian influenza.
Brisbane biotechnology company Vaxxas has completed enrolment for testing a needle-free vaccine patch against avian influenza.